http://af.reuters.com/article/topNews/idAFKBN0OY14A20150618 Ndjamena (Reuters) - Chad's military has carried out a series of air strikes against Boko Haram bases in Nigeria in retaliation for twin suicide bombings this week in the Chadian capital N'Djamena that killed at least 34 people, it said in a statement late on Wednesday. The Chadian army said the strikes had caused heavy human and material damage to six of the Islamist militants' bases. It provided no further details. Chad has been a driving force behind a regional military campaign that has inflicted a series of defeats on Boko Haram since January. |
http://saharareporters.com/2015/06/15/president-bashir-sudan-arrives-khartoum-after-escaping-possible-arrest-au-summit The President of Sudan, Omar Al-Bashir, arrived in Sudan’s capital Khartoum moments ago according to media reports. President Bashir arrived in Johannesburg, South Africa on Satruday to attend the African Union (AU) Summit. Shortly after his arrival the South African High Court began deliberating whether to arrest him after the International Criminal Court (ICC) issued a request that the South African authorities arrest him. President Bashir, who ascended to power through a coup in 1989, has a warrant for his arrest by the ICC for Crimes Against Humanity and Crimes of Genocide for his government’s actions in the Darfur region of Sudan, and numerous other atrocities. Bashir arrived in his traditional white garments waving his trademark cane as he stepped off the plane and shouted, “God is greatest!”. "What was being circulated was propaganda, and his participation confirms the President is one of Africa's leaders,” he told media at the airport in Khartoum. Bashir was greeted by a host of ministers and dignitaries in addition to a crowd of 1,000 supporters as he walked down a red carpet upon his arrival. Reports have emerged that President Bashir fled South Africa through a military air base, where his plane was moved once news broke that the South African High Court could arrest him on the ICC warrant. It is widely believed that South Africa’s President, Jacob Zuma, assisted with Bashir’s escape. The United Nations estimates that at least 300,000 people have been murdered in Darfur by Bashir’s regime. |

Aisha Buhari, Wife of President Muhammadu Buhari over the weekend warned political associates of her husband to be mindful of their actions. The first lady issued the warning during an Appreciation Dinner she hosted in honour of the All Progressives Congress’ women and youths at the old Banquet Hall of the Presidential Villa, Abuja. She said, ''Goodluck Jonathan is a good man whose government was destroyed by those around him. We shall not allow aides to destroy us''. ''So, the people that are going to be around President Buhari have to be very careful because this election ended peacefully. We are praying and hoping that people around him should know that it took him 12 years to get to that position and they must know that they are coming to serve the masses, not General Buhari. It is the people that are around him that will determine the political health of our state''. ''I will like to inform you that in the past regime, whether it is true or false, only God knows, some people were going round and parading themselves as personal assistants. If you wanted to see the President’s wife, you will pay $30,000 or $ 50,000 and if you are seeing the President, you will pay all that you have saved in your lifetime. ''This will not happen in our regime. Whoever asks you to give a single penny in the name of coming to see the President or his wife is not our (member of) staff. He is not an APC member, it is a lie. Don’t be deceived'', the first lady said. |

According to civilians JTF, Boko Haram militants have killed at least 37 people in separate attacks on five different villages on Wednesday in Borno State. The notorious group rode on utility vehicles to Koshifa, Matangle, Buraltuma, Darmanti, Almeri and Burmari villages all in Damboa local government area of Borno state yesterday, opening fire indiscriminately on villagers as well as burning homes. A top civilian Joint Task Force (JTF) in Biu town who confirmed the attack by phone to SaharaReporters said that the villagers who fled experienced horrible things from the insurgents. With all their husbands dead and houses burnt down, they escaped their homes with nothing. ''At least 37 people, mostly men and youths, were killed in a coordinated attack on the five villages. Their homes were razed down completely.'' He added that ''many people are still missing but we believe that they will still come to Damboa or Biu town so that they can reunite with their families. I must say Boko haram has almost wiped out this generation.'' A security source also confirmed the attacks but couldn't state the exact figures. source:: http://saharareporters.com/2015/06/11/37-killed-boko-haram-five-borno-communities |
